Food security pressures, limited arable land, and climate variability are accelerating indoor farming investment as producers seek controlled year-round crop production
The global Indoor Farming Technology Market was valued at USD 18.60 Billion in 2025 and is projected to reach USD 89.40 Billion by 2035. Indoor farms use controlled lighting, climate systems, hydroponics, automation, and digital monitoring to produce crops throughout the year while reducing exposure to weather and seasonal variability.
